Step 1: Niche Selection (The Make-or-Break Decision)
Your niche isn’t just “what you’re interested in.” It’s the intersection of three factors: market demand, monetization potential, and your ability to compete. Get this wrong, and you’ll be fighting an uphill battle for years.
The Niche Validation Framework:
✓ Green Flags
- Minimum 10K monthly searches for core keywords
- Products with $50+ commissions available
- Recurring commission programs exist
- Problems you can solve (not just products to sell)
✗ Red Flags
- YMYL topics without credentials (health, finance)
- Dominated by massive authority sites
- Commission rates under 5%
- No clear buyer intent keywords
The retail sector generates 44% of all affiliate revenue—but that doesn’t mean you should compete with established players in broad categories. Instead, choosing a specific sub-niche gives you the competitive edge needed to rank and convert.

Phase 2: The Content Engine (Weeks 5-16)
Content is your traffic machine. But not all content is created equal. The 2026 affiliate landscape demands strategic content that serves search intent, builds topical authority, and moves readers toward purchase decisions.
The Content Hierarchy That Actually Converts
💰
Money Pages (20%)
Highest conversion potential
Product reviews, comparisons, “best X for Y” roundups. These pages directly target buyer-intent keywords.
📈 Priority: Publish after you have supporting content
📚
Pillar Content (30%)
Topical authority builders
Comprehensive guides (3,000+ words) covering broad topics. These establish expertise and attract links.
📈 Priority: Create 2-3 before money pages
🔗
Supporting Content (50%)
Internal link fuel
How-to posts, tutorials, definitions. These answer specific questions and link to money pages.
📈 Priority: Build a library before expecting traffic
🎯 The 12-Week Content Sprint
Weeks 5-8
Publish 20 supporting articles (1,500+ words each)
Weeks 9-12
Add 3 pillar guides + 5 money pages with strategic internal links
Weeks 13-16
Double down on what’s ranking. Add 10 more supporting posts.
The key insight here: your affiliate marketing strategy should prioritize building topical authority before chasing high-competition money keywords. Google rewards comprehensive coverage of topics—not isolated product reviews.

Phase 3: Traffic Diversification (Months 4-6)
Here’s where most affiliate marketers plateau: they put all eggs in the Google basket. One algorithm update wipes out 50% of their traffic overnight. The 2026 blueprint demands multiple traffic channels working in parallel.
The Traffic Triangle: Build All Three
🔍 SEO Traffic (Foundation)
Long-term, compounding returns. Focus on informational and commercial keywords. Target 60% of total traffic.
Timeline: Results in 4-8 months
📧 Email Traffic (Owned)
You own this channel. No algorithm can take it away. Build from day one. Target 25% of revenue.
Timeline: Compounds over time
📱 Social/Video Traffic (Amplifier)
YouTube, Pinterest, TikTok. Faster feedback loops. Use to validate ideas and drive email signups.
Timeline: Can see results in weeks
The data backs this up: successful affiliate marketers in 2026 report using multiple income streams (Amazon, high-ticket programs, and brand partnerships) combined with multiple traffic channels (SEO, YouTube, and email lists). Relying on a single program or traffic source is a recipe for instability.

Phase 5: Conversion Optimization (Ongoing)
Traffic without conversions is just vanity. The difference between a 1% and 3% conversion rate is literally 3× your income from the same traffic. Here’s what moves the needle:
✓
What Works in 2026
- +
Genuine product experience
Share real screenshots, personal results, specific use cases
- +
Comparison content
Help readers decide between options (they’re comparing anyway)
- +
Clear CTAs above the fold
Don’t make readers hunt for the link
- +
Trust signals
Author bios, disclosure statements, cited sources
✗
What Kills Conversions
- −
Generic “best product” claims
Readers can smell inauthenticity instantly
- −
Walls of text without visual breaks
Scannable content wins every time
- −
Hidden affiliate disclosures
FTC requirements + reader trust = visible disclosure
- −
Slow page load times
Every second of delay = ~7% conversion drop
